SMART, COMFORT, SPORT, CUSTOM* and ECO drive modes may be changed according to the driver ’s preference or road conditions . To change the drive mode, rotate the DRIVE MODE knob A .
SMART Mode – When SMART mode is selected, the system automatically selects the drive mode best suited to the current driving style . A SMART indicator will illuminate on the instrument cluster . The color of the SMART indicator (green, white, red) depends on the current driving style . To deactivate, rotate the DRIVE MODE knob A again to change the selection to another setting .
COMFORT Mode – The system’s default mode is COMFORT mode (unless ECO Mode is selected) and is not displayed on the instrument cluster nor the audio system’s screen .
SPORT Mode – An orange SPORT indicator will illuminate on the instrument cluster when selected . To deactivate, rotate the DRIVE MODE knob A again to change the selection to another setting .
CUSTOM Mode – When CUSTOM mode is selected, a graphic of the Stinger will display . The CUSTOM Mode allows the driver to mix aspects of other driving modes to make a customized mode .
ECO Mode – A green ECO indicator will illuminate on the instrument cluster . To deactivate, rotate the DRIVE MODE knob A again to change the selection to another setting .

REMINDERS:
•When ECO mode is selected, the following may occur to help improve fuel economy:
–Acceleration may be slightly reduced even when the accelerator is fully depressed
–Air conditioner per formance may be limited
–
Shift pat tern of the automatic transmission may change
–Engine noise may increase
–
System’s power will be limited when driving uphill
•When SPORT mode is selected, fuel economy may decrease
•
Steering effor t may be slightly increased in Spor t mode
•
When the vehicle is placed in ECO mode, it will remain in ECO mode even when the ignition is cycled . SPORT mode will default to NORMAL mode after the ignition is cycled

Auto Defogging System
Auto defogging is designed to reduce the fogging up of the inside of the windshield by automatically sensing the moisture of the inside of the windshield . The system will automatically change to defrost mode when needed .
Auto Defogging is set ON by default . To cancel Auto Defogging, press the Front Defrost button for three seconds (with the ignition ON; the ADS OFF icon will illuminate) . To turn Auto Defogging on again, press the Front Defrost button for three seconds .
Defrost Outside / Defog Inside Windshield
1 . Set Fan Speed to highest position
2 . Set Temperature to highest position
3 . Press the front defrost button B

Climate Control Auto Function
Press AUTO A to select full auto operation . In AUTO mode the driver and front passenger have full control of their own temperature zones . The mode, fan speed, air intake and air conditioning will activate and adjust accordingly to achieve the temperature settings for each zone .
To set temperatures:
•Tu r n A to set the driver ’s zone temperature
•Tu r n K to set the front passenger ’s zone temperature
Dual-Zone Climate Control
Pressing the SYNC button K synchronizes both climate control zones (driver and passenger) to the driver ’s temperature control .

REMINDERS:
•
Continuous use of the climate control system in the recirculated air position may allow humidit y to increase inside the vehicle which may fog the glass and obscure visibilit y
•
When in AUTO mode, Air Flow Mode and Fan Speed do not display on the Climate Control Display
•
Warm or cold outside air may flow in through vents if Recirculated Air but ton is not pressed ON (LED lit)
•
Continuous use of the A /C and heater may increase Energy Consumption, especially excessive use of the heater

Kia recommends that you use unleaded gasoline which has an octane rating of RON (Research Octane Number) 95/AKI (Anti Knock Index) 91 or higher . For owners who do not use good qualit y gasolines including fuel additives regularly, and have problems star ting or the engine does not run smoothly, one bot tle of additives should be added to the fuel tank at ever y 8,000 miles . Additives are available from an authorized Kia dealer . Do not mix with other additives .D . Check the engine oil level and leaks when stopping for fuel or before star ting a long trip . As it is normal for engine oil to be consumed during driving, the engine oil level should be checked on regular basis . The engine oil change inter val for normal operating conditions is based on the use of the recommended engine specification . If the recommended engine oil specification is not used, then replace the engine oil according to the maintenance schedule under severe operating conditions .

E . Fuel filter & fuel tank air filter are considered to be maintenance free but periodic inspection is recommended for this maintenance schedule depending on fuel qualit y . If there are some impor tant safet y mat ters like fuel flow restriction, surging, loss of power, hard star ting problems, etc ., replace the fuel filter immediately regardless of maintenance schedule and consult an authorized Kia dealer for details .F . Inspect alternator, water pump and air conditioner drive belt and if necessar y, repair or replace . Inspect drive belt tensioner, idler and alternator pulley and if necessar y correct or replace . G . Front/rear differential oil should be changed any time they have been submerged in water . When replacing differential oil with LSD, use only specified LSD oil .

Always drive safely.16. Engine Start/Stop Button, Smart key with Remote Start: Always come to a complete stop before turning the engine on or off. However, if you have an emergency while the vehicle is in motion and must turn the engine off, you can turn the engine off to the ACC position by pressing the Start/Stop button for more than 2 seconds or 3 times in succession. If the vehicle is still moving, you can restart the engine by pressing the Start/Stop button with the shift lever in Neutral (N). With the engine off, hydraulic power assist for steering and braking will be disabled and the vehicle will be more difficult to control.17.
